## Deployment

Textgate's encoding sniffer runs as a sidecar next to the upload service. Deploy both together; the sniffer inspects the first 64 KB of each uploaded text file and tags it before storage. Mismatched tags block ingestion, so keep the confidence threshold sane. The sidecar reads its runtime settings from the values below.

deployment values, yafop-fahap:
[lamwyn]
team = silath
access_code = ac_166fb2
host = lamwyn.orvexgrid.example
port = 9300
owner = pelael.praius
peer = istiel.zarqeldyn.corp

# Artifact Signing — ParityScope

ParityScope (hotel rate-parity checker) builds are signed before promotion to the Keldon registry.

Rules:
- Every tarball gets a detached signature.
- CI verifies on promote; unsigned artifacts are rejected.
- Rotation happens quarterly; on-call owns verification after rotation.
- If verification fails, halt promotion and page build-infra.

Verification uses the public half stored in the Vantry config. For emergency manual signing during an outage, use the current release key below.

deploy key for kahof-kadup: bky19_YDnVAD7xLc2m2mMUEyR

## Step 4: Enable SQL linting

Before migrating the Quillbrook schema scripts, enable the sqlward ruleset in the pipeline config. The linter flags unparameterized literals, GRANT statements outside the approved allowlist, and any DROP issued without a guard clause. All findings must be resolved or annotated before the migration job runs; suppressions require a comment referencing the review ticket. To verify the linter connects to the staging catalog correctly, run it once against the database below.

database URL for hawip-kagap: redis://rusok_svc:bMCaqek7MRWIOJ@db-8501.zarqeltech.corp:5432/sileth